Guilty Gear Strive Anji Mito reveal set for January 1


Having initially been teased during Giovanna’s trailer, Arc System Works have announced that Anji Mito will get his own Guilty Gear Strive reveal on January 1, 2021 (December 31, 2020 in North America).
This will be his first playable appearance in a 3D Guilty Gear game, having skipped out on both the base Guilty Gear Xrd and its DLC.
You can get a small glimpse at Anji’s redesign via the video’s thumbnail. It’s his familiar look with some changes here and there, which seems to be how every character has been designed visually in Strive.
While the reveal will take place on December 31 in North America (4PM PST to be exact), it’ll technically be right at the start of 2021 in the UK, premiering at midnight on January 1.
